For the Petitioner/s : Mr. Pramod Mishra For the Opposite Party/s : Mr. Sanjay Kumar Sharma(App) 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E DINESH KUMAR SINGH ORAL ORDER 02/ 23-04-2015 Heard learned counsels for the petitioner and the State.

The petitioner being the Headmaster of the school is apprehending his arrest in a case registered for the offences punishable under Section 409 of the Indian Penal Code. It is alleged that the petitioner was provided Rs. Five lakhs for construction of the school building but he has not completed the construction work and misappropriated the money.

It is submitted by learned counsel for the petitioner that the petitioner made the construction work, though, it was not completed, but subsequently the petitioner deposited

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.46679 of 2014 (02) dt.23-04-2015 2/2 Rs.2,79,374/- in the bank account of the school. The application addressed to the District Programme Officer is suggesting the deposit made by the petitioner which has been brought on record as Annexure-3. It is further submitted that the petitioner has already retired.

Considering the aforesaid facts, let the above named petitioner be released on anticipatory bail in the event of arrest or surrender before the learned court below within a period of twelve weeks from today, on furnishing bail bonds of Rs.10,000/- (Ten thousand) with two s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ned Chief Judicial Magistrate, Supaul in connection with Pipra P.S. Case No. 101 of 2014, subject to the conditions as laid down under Section 438(2) of the Cr.P.C.
